Essentials for Clinical Trials Design and Management
Conducting rigorous and effective clinical trials requires meticulous design and comprehensive management. A well-structured trial protocol outlines the aims, study population, interventions, outcome criteria, and statistical analysis plan. A dedicated group of professionals, including clinicians, statisticians, and regulatory experts, manages all aspects of the trial to ensure its accuracy. Ethical considerations are paramount throughout the process, with informed consent acquired from participants and data protected in accordance with relevant guidelines.
- Protocol Development: A detailed protocol serves as a roadmap for the trial, defining its scope, methodology, and regulatory requirements.
- Recruitment and Enrollment: Identifying eligible participants and recruiting them into the study is crucial for achieving statistically meaningful results.
- Data Management: Accurate collection, storage, and analysis of trial data are essential for understanding outcomes and generating reliable findings.
Effective communication with stakeholders, including regulatory agencies, investigators, and participants, is vital for transparency and the successful completion of the trial.

Clinical Research Foundations: From Lab to Bedside
Bridging the gap between theoretical discoveries and tangible patient care is a fundamental aspect of clinical research. This intricate process commences in the experimental setting, where scientists meticulously conduct experiments, analyze information, and formulate hypotheses about potential therapeutic interventions. These early findings are then advanced to pre-clinical trials, involving animal models, to further evaluate impact. Success in these stages paves the way for human clinical trials, a multi-phased process that rigorously assesses the wellbeing and performance of a new treatment or therapy in human volunteers.
- Throughout these phases, ethical considerations remain paramount, ensuring informed consent from participants and rigorous monitoring for potential adverse effects.
- Ultimately, the culmination of successful clinical research leads to the approval and implementation of novel treatments that improve patient health outcomes.
